About the role
HPC Industrial, powered by Clean Harbors, in Location is seeking an LDAR Monitoring Technician to join their safety-conscious team. This role involves accurately monitoring components on an assigned route within an industrial facility using an analyzer and electronic data recorder. The technician must also calibrate equipment and identify leaks.
